Executive Assistant - Legal & Compliance

Executive Assistant at Morgan Stanley

Morgan Stanley is a global financial services firm and a market leader in investment banking, securities, investment management and wealth management services. With offices in more than 43 countries, the people of Morgan Stanley are dedicated to providing our clients the finest thinking, products and services to help them achieve even the most challenging goals. We embrace integrity, excellence, teamwork and giving back.

Responsibilities
  • Act as first point of contact for inbound and outbound phone calls for managers, applying discretion and judgment when dealing with sensitive information.
  • Take accurate messages and stay informed of managers’ whereabouts.
  • Interface with various departments to collect information, respond to requests and obtain services on behalf of managers.
  • Maintain managers’ calendars via Outlook, scheduling meetings and conference calls, addressing conflicts, and assisting with hosting video conferences.
  • Plan and organize internal events, including event registrations, conference room reservations, multimedia support, and catering requests.
  • Arrange all aspects of domestic and international travel, including booking flights, providing itineraries, arranging hotels and car service, and assisting with international travel requirements (visas, entry letters).
  • Prepare and submit expense reports on a timely basis, following up on discrepancies and missing receipts.
  • Create, edit and format documents using Microsoft Office Suite and Adobe Pro.
  • Collaborate and gather documents for upload onto internal and regulatory systems or for printing and binding, if necessary.
  • Manage the team’s shared sites such as Microsoft Teams, SharePoint and other collaborative sites.
  • Assist with onboarding/offboarding of contingent workers and employees, maintain mail groups, order office supplies, and handle all incoming/outgoing mail and packages.
  • Process invoices and create funding requests using internal platforms.
  • Assist on ad‑hoc projects and provide backup coverage for other administrative assistants, as needed.
Qualifications
  • Experience supporting multiple senior professionals, including heavy calendar management and phone coverage.
  • Must be flexible covering different managers as the group grows or changes.
  • Experience working in the financial services industry (5–10 years).
  • College degree preferred (or 5+ years of related corporate experience).
  • Excellent communication, writing, judgment, and problem‑solving skills.
  • Strong attention to detail and solid organization/time‑management skills.
  • Enthusiastic and positive team player willing to help out and work well with others.
  • Ability to work in a fast‑paced environment and handle multiple tasks concurrently.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ite, especially PowerPoint, Excel and Outlook.
  • Knowledge of O365 and Microsoft Teams a plus.
  • Proactive and current with office procedures, technical training, policy guidelines and compliance requirements.
  • Experience and knowledge of CSTO, Concur, SharePoint, Fieldglass and Ariba a plus.
  • Solid typing skills (60+ wpm).
